Analysis

In 2019, emission totals - emissions (co2eq) from n2o (ar5) - burning - crop in Togo stood at 3.88 % change on previous year.

Compared with earlier readings it is up 29.5% on the previous year and down 31.3% over ten years.

Over the whole period, emission totals - emissions (co2eq) from n2o (ar5) - burning - crop in Togo peaked at 36.32 % change on previous year in 2012 and was at its lowest, -32.37 % change on previous year, in 1969.

Togo ranks 55th of 183 countries on this measure, in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ated

The year-on-year percentage change in Emission Totals - Emissions (CO2eq) from N2O (AR5) - Burning - Crop residues. Computed from consecutive annual observations; years either side of a gap are skipped rather than bridged.
